During the spawning period, black mullet is particularly sensitive to the temperature and salinity of seawater. When winter comes, as the air temperature and seawater temperature drop, schools of black mullet in the northwest Pacific will move south in groups to find suitable waters for spawning.
Therefore, when the weather turns cold in December, black mullet often migrate southward along the coastal waters of the western coast of the Bay and spawn in the surrounding waters.
